Should you play it?
Stock up on ammo, upgrade your guns, defeat the Crawling Queen's minions and escape the lab.
What works
- Engaging fps combat with upgrade system
- Attractive character models and fanservice
- Multiple difficulty modes and replayability
- Active developer support with frequent patches
- Test room for posing and interacting with enemies
Things to keep in mind
- Repetitive level design and enemy variety
- Initial difficulty and resource scarcity can frustrate
- Some bugs and performance issues reported
- Minimal story and narrative depth
- Lack of multiplayer or social features
